- 博客(11)
- 收藏
- 关注
原创 原生JS实现元素的getElementsByClassName()方法,适用于多个类名
原生JS实现getElementsByClassName()window.onload = function() { var oUl = document.getElementById('ull'); function getElementsByClassName(obj,classname){ var result = []; var aEls = document.getEl
2017-03-13 21:48:29
7685
原创 js学习一:一些小知识
1、match()方法:匹配字符串或者正则表达式。2、isNaN(x)方法:判断一个变量是否为数字。是:false;否:true。3、document.getElementById("#")方法必须确保在该元素加载之后执行,否则就会出错。4、引入外部js文件的方法: 5、如果在文档已完成加载后执行 document.write,整个 HTML 页面将被覆盖。5、JavaScri
2014-12-29 14:42:28
647
原创 AJAX是什么?
最近对于Ajax比较感兴趣,所以就学习了一番,学习的一些总结和想法呈现给大家,以供大家学习的时候参考。AJAX概述Ajax全称是Asynchronous JavaScript and XML,也就是异步的 JavaScript 和 XML。AJAX 通过在后台与服务器进行少量数据交换,使网页实现异步更新。也就是可以在不重新加载整个网页的情况下,对网页的某部分进行更新。AJAX XH
2014-12-29 11:11:16
543
原创 jQuery学习四:jQuery如何向页面中添加元素?
利用jQuery向页面中添加元素是常用的功能,我现在遇到的有几种情况,总结一下。1、如何在文本框后面添加提示信息?//假设在一id="username"的文本框后面添加“用户名不能为空”的信息$("#username").after("用户名不能为空");点评:核心方法是after,after()方法作用是在被选元素之后插入内容。注意区分after()和append()的区别,
2014-12-26 16:58:24
9026
原创 jSON学习拓展:如何把一个json对象赋值给另一个json数组?
如何将一个jSON对象赋值给一个jSON数组呢?有两种方法。假设其中jSON对象是var kpis = {"A": [1,2,3,4,5],"B": [ 2,3,4,5,6]}, jSON 数组是var series = [{name:null,data:null}, {name:null,data:null}]>>>第一种方法://定义一个索引变量,来遍历jSON数组
2014-12-26 12:43:55
15114
1
原创 JSON学习(附:遍历JSON数据的方法)
JSON 定义及特点JSON是JavaScript 对象表示法(JavaScriptObject Notation), 独立于语言之外的轻量级的“文本数据交换"格式,是纯文本。JSON 语法规则数据在名称/值对中数据由逗号分隔花括号保存对象方括号保存数组遍历JSON数据的方法1、直接通过名称访问值。json对象:var txt = '{ "e
2014-12-23 15:37:30
1219
原创 jQuery学习三:jQuery中的Ajax
1、load() :通过URL,异步加载该URL的内容,将内容插入每一个选中的元素中,替换掉已经存在的任何内容。//每隔6秒加载并显示最新的状态报告setInterval(function(){$('status').load("status_report.html");},6000);只想加载被加载文档的一部分,可以在URL后面添加一个空格和一个jQuery选择器。//加载并显
2014-12-23 14:15:44
494
原创 Highcharts学习一:Highcharts的几个函数
Highcharts对象是其他所有Highcharts变量组合体。1、Chart (Object options, Function callback) :创建新的图表对象举例:var chart1 = new Highcharts.Chart(options);function()是图表加载渲染完成之后执行的函数。2、setOptions (Object opti
2014-12-23 11:10:21
810
原创 JQuery学习二:.attr()
JQuery属性操作-attr()定义和方法:返回或设置被选元素的属性值。语法一:$(selector).attr(attribute,value)举例一:$(document).ready(function(){ $("button").click(function(){ $("img").attr("width","180"); });});
2014-12-22 18:20:00
490
原创 JQuery学习一:.trigger()
JQuery事件:.trigger()定义和作用:它可以触发指定被选元素的指定事件类型。举例:例一:$(document).ready(function(){ $("input").select(function(){ $("input").after("文本被选中!"); }); $("button").click(function(){ $(
2014-12-22 17:52:20
458
原创 JS中:关于form中的Checkbox的操作: document.getElementsByName("name"),如何取消选中状态,如何将文本框内容清空
通过var aa = document.getElementsByName("name")获得的对象是NodeList,不能直接调用aa.value或者aa.checked等其他checkbox的属性,这样会出现undefined的错误。因为每个checkbox的name属性是相同的,所以得到的是一组checkbox标签对象。正确方法是使用for循环遍历每一个标签。代码举例(功能是取消每个ch
2014-12-19 17:23:32
5889
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人